I didn't commute every day from Brampton because I lived in residence but I did go home on weekends.

I took the Go Bus home though and occasionally took it back on Monday mornings if I wanted to stay home longer. They take you from Bramela Go Station straight to the McMaster campus. It's a little under 10 bucks one way but if you're doing it every day I think you can purchase some kind of pass. The run Monday-Friday as mentioned but not on weekends. I didn't mind taking it on Fridays but I don't know what it would be like to take it every day and what the timings are like for your classes. You might want take a look at your schedule and take a look at the bus schedule on the Go Transit website. I believe the bus is called the 47A.
